Entry level Mudmaster, a definite winner for an all occasion wristwatch
Watch was delivered on time and in perfect condition, am very happy. This Casio Mudmaster is everything I wanted out of a wristwatch, genuine sapphire glass, high G forces durable, EZ to read face, extremely reliable, bonus compass and thermometer, but most of all, ACCURATE in keeping time. I own a host of other Casios(ie. gold metal G-Shocks, digital and sports analogs), and one thing I noticed within a few days is the Mudmaster doesn't sprint ahead a few seconds per week, it's virtually spot on with my wall clock sync'd with Atomic Time. I'm a stickler for accuracy, which accounts for my other Swiss watches, but this one I can wear when getting a little dirty is the occasion for the day. This Casio is in a whole other league. For those thinking about the Mudmaster series, the buttons are a little more in-depth than your typical department store Casio watch. It's a good thing YouTube has videos to help you figure out your Mudmaster, I recommend learning there. This Casio Mudmaster is one of the best values for what you are getting in a wristwatch. It's pricey to where you are getting a high quality wristwatch, but not outrageous, it's that right amount of dollar/quality ratio. If you're still on the fence, "oh, but it's still a Casio", I'd just like to say the G-Shock Mudmasters are a next echelon in their line of wristwatches. You are getting what you pay for, and then some. I hope you enjoy your wristwatch, as much as I am enjoying mine!

Initially, I'm THRILLED
12/1/22 - I've only had this watch a week. So far I love it. It's built like a tank and looks magnificent. I love all the great features and really appreciate having so much info readily accessible.SIZE: Everyone told me it would be too thick and bulky and I should stick with something smaller. I haven't worn a watch in decades, yet I don't agree with them. Aside from staring at it constantly because it's so gorgeous I hardly notice it's there. I worried it'd get snagged on my pants pockets and/or get in the way when I'm typing but I'm not seeing a problem yet.FEATURES: I love having a digital compass and backlit display at my fingertips. I chose a twin sensor model most for the thermometer though and it seems to be unreliable because it's greatly affected by body temp. I feel they should warn you that you'd need to remove the watch for 30 minutes to get an accurate reading.COMFORT: Another concern I had was the band material. I worried it would be uncomfortable and cause my wrist to sweat. I'm happy to say neither is true. I find the resin band to feel quite nice. It feels rugged and the texture keeps the watch form twisting as much as metal bands do. Kudos to Casio for plastic wings (back protectors) that make the back of the watch where the band attaches feel comfy.DURABILITY: I haven't beaten mine up much but I have banged the crystal on hard objects accidentally and was amazed it didn't break. I also scratched it against metal a few times and it's still in mint condition. The band is held on like a tank tread, wow. I can't imagine how you could put enough force on this watch to break the band; it feels indestructible. I hate the typical spring pins, so I'm glad to see such beefy connectors.OVERALL: I had a hard time dropping this much money on a watch, but I believe I'm getting my money's worth. I bet this is the last watch I ever have to buy.
